Title: Discrete profile measurements of dissolved inorganic carbon (DIC), total alkalinity (TA), temperature, salinity, oxygen, nutrients and other parameters during the M/V Tiglax Seward Line cruises TXS09 and TXF09 (EXPOCODEs: 33A020090503 and 33A020090914) in the Gulf of Alaska, North Pacific Ocean from 2009-05-03 to 2009-09-19 (NCEI Accession 0210032)
Abstract: This accession includes chemical data from discrete samples and accompanying physical data from a profiling CTD collected during the USFWS M/V Tiglax Seward Line cruises TXS09 and TXF09 (EXPOCODEs: 33A020090503 and 33A020090914) in the Gulf of Alaska, North Pacific Ocean from 2009-05-03 to 2009-09-19. These data include dissolved inorganic carbon (DIC), total alkalinity (TA), temperature, salinity, oxygen, nutrients (Nitrate, Nitrite, Phosphate, and Silicate) and other parameters. The cruise was funded by the North Pacific Research Board (NPRB), the National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ration (NOAA), the Alaska Ocean Observing System (AOOS), and the Exxon Valdez Oil Spill Trustee Council (EVOSTC). The carbon data were collected and analyzed by personnel at the Ocean Acidification Research Center (OARC) at the University of Alaska Fairbanks (UAF). The CTD operations on the cruise were managed by personnel from the College of Fisheries and Ocean Sciences (CFOS) at UAF. The nutrient data were analyzed by the Whitledge Laboratory at CFOS-UAF. Data files are in .csv format and titled with the ship code (e.g., TX), the season (S = Spring and F = Fall), and the year (e.g., 08-17).
